7
Q

Farm Forest (Ballydehob)

A

Forest plantation – Sitka spruce only. 24 years old. Poor biodiversity, but soft wood more economical and grows easier in poor land. Government keeps the carbon credits, so not a great ‘deal’ for farmers to devote land to this?….
